The Impact of Iman on Attitude

Iman fosters a positive and optimistic outlook on life. When individuals possess a strong faith, they tend to view challenges and setbacks as opportunities for growth and learning. They believe in a higher purpose and find solace in the knowledge that they are not alone in their struggles. This belief system instills a sense of hope and resilience, enabling them to navigate life's difficulties with greater fortitude. Moreover, iman promotes a sense of gratitude and contentment. Individuals who are deeply religious often appreciate the blessings in their lives and focus on the positive aspects of their existence. This gratitude fosters a sense of inner peace and contentment, reducing stress and anxiety.

The Influence of Iman on Behavior

Iman plays a crucial role in shaping ethical and moral behavior. Religious teachings often emphasize the importance of compassion, kindness, honesty, and integrity. Individuals who adhere to these principles are more likely to act in accordance with their values, treating others with respect and dignity. They are also more inclined to engage in acts of charity and service to their communities, driven by a desire to make a positive impact on the world. Furthermore, iman can act as a deterrent against harmful behaviors. Religious beliefs often prohibit actions that are considered immoral or unethical, such as lying, stealing, or engaging in violence. This moral compass helps individuals make ethical choices and avoid behaviors that could harm themselves or others.

The Role of Iman in Decision-Making

Iman provides a framework for decision-making, guiding individuals towards choices that align with their values and beliefs. When faced with difficult choices, individuals who are deeply religious often turn to their faith for guidance. They seek to understand the will of God or the principles of their religion, using these insights to inform their decisions. This process helps them make choices that are consistent with their moral compass and contribute to their spiritual well-being.
